Meng Zhao is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Physiology and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Meng Zhao has authored 49 papers receiving a total of 835 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 18 papers in Molecular Biology, 12 papers in Physiology and 7 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Meng Zhao’s work include Adipose Tissue and Metabolism (9 papers), Neuroendocrine regulation and behavior (7 papers) and Regulation and Function of Hair Follicle Stem Cells (5 papers). Meng Zhao is often cited by papers focused on Adipose Tissue and Metabolism (9 papers), Neuroendocrine regulation and behavior (7 papers) and Regulation and Function of Hair Follicle Stem Cells (5 papers). Meng Zhao collaborates with scholars based in United States, China and Japan. Meng Zhao's co-authors include Shuji Kaneko, Takayuki Nakagawa, Hisashi Shirakawa, Saki Nakamura, Wendy Saltzman, Theodore Garland, Katrin J. Svensson, Yunshin Jung, Kanako So and Takahito Miyake and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Investigation, Nature Communications and PLoS ONE.
